This book is a tale in images of a most unusual journey from Roskilde to Dublin. The voyage took place on board “The Sea Stallion from Glendalough,” a full scale reconstruction of the 30 meter long warship - “Skuldelev 2”- that was built in Dublin in the 1040s. The voyage recorded in this book went from Roskilde via Norway to the Orkney islands, down the west coast of Scotland and across the Irish Sea to Dublin. 1200 nautical miles through waters that tied the western world of the Vikings together.
